Finance Review Summary — Prepared for the incoming director. Our assessment of a potential acquisition of Quellane Analytics is complete. Valuation sits within the approved range, debt load is manageable, and integration costs are modest. Legal flagged two licensing items, both resolvable. The committee recommends proceeding to a formal offer. The confidential rationale and timeline are set out below.

internal memo for tagef-hadup: Gross margin on Ulaath came in at 15 percent against a plan of 5 percent. Only 7 of the 120 pilot accounts renewed Ulaath, so a churn review is set for October 15.

All services at Brindlewood propagate a trace header injected by the Farrow gateway. When reviewing PRs, confirm that any new outbound call copies the trace context; dropped headers are the top cause of broken traces in Lanternview. Spans should be named after the handler, not the route pattern. The full tracing conventions and review checklist live on the internal wiki page here.

runbook for tagug-hafog: https://jira.lumiclabs.internal/projects/pages/pages/9773c0d8

Heads-up for the sync: the Tillhawk telemetry gateway has been dropping packets from older combine units since Tuesday's firmware push. Nothing's on fire — buffered data backfills fine — but the ingest lag graph looks ugly and a couple of farm ops folks noticed gaps in their dashboards. We've got a patch in review. Triage notes and the rollout plan are on this page:

wiki page, bagug-kajof: https://jira.tolvaqsys.internal/browse/pages/display/display/6db0